The qopenglcontext class represents a native opengl context, enabling opengl rendering on a qsurface qopenglcontext represents the opengl state of an underlying opengl context. Qt provides support for integration with opengl implementations on all platforms, giving developers the opportunity to display hardware accelerated 3d graphics alongside a more conventional user interface. Qt provides the qtopengl module that makes easy the development of hardwareaccelerated graphics applications using opengl and opengl shading language glsl.
